Warning Signs for Lincolnshire Finished Basements

Finished walls can hide water problems. Watch for these signs in your Lincolnshire home.

In finished basements, water often hides behind drywall and under carpet. You cannot see it, but you can smell it. A musty or earthy odor means moisture is trapped somewhere in the walls or floor. Mold may already be growing in spaces you cannot reach. This is very common in Lincolnshire homes built in the 1970s and 1980s where the original waterproofing has worn down.
Water seeping through the floor-wall joint gets absorbed by carpet before you see standing water. By the time you feel dampness, the carpet pad underneath is already wet. That padding holds moisture and breeds mold and bacteria. If you notice dark spots or damp areas near the base of any wall, the problem has been going on for a while.
When water pushes through the foundation from outside, it builds up behind the paint. The paint starts to bubble, peel, or flake away. In a finished basement, this might show up on exposed sections near the ceiling or in utility areas. If you see this anywhere, water is getting through the foundation wall and probably affecting the finished sections too.
Baseboards and drywall soak up water from below. If the trim is warping, separating from the wall, or feels soft when you press on it, water has been getting in for some time. This means the lower section of your finished walls is damaged and will need to be replaced. The sooner you fix the water source, the less of the finishing work needs to be redone.
If your sump pump has been running more frequently, the drain tile may be clogging or the water pressure around your foundation is increasing. Many Lincolnshire homes have sump pumps from the original build that are 20 to 40 years old. A pump that cycles too often is working harder than it should and may fail when you need it most. Upgrading the pump and the drain system protects your entire finished space.
Check utility rooms, closets, and any areas where the foundation wall is not covered by drywall. Cracks in poured concrete walls are common in homes that are 30 to 50 years old. Even small cracks let water through during heavy rain. If you can see cracks in exposed areas, there are likely more behind the finished walls. Professional crack injection seals them permanently.

Why Lincolnshire's Executive Homes Need Waterproofing

Lincolnshire grew into a premier north suburb during the 1970s, 1980s, and 1990s. The village attracted families and corporate professionals looking for spacious homes with large lots and excellent schools. Neighborhoods along Riverwoods Road, Aptakisic Road, and near the Lincolnshire Marriott feature homes with full finished basements that add thousands of square feet of living space.

Many of these homes were built with the best materials of their time. But even the best waterproofing from 30 to 50 years ago has a limited lifespan. The asphalt coatings on the foundation walls have broken down. The old drain tiles have clogged with sediment and tree roots. Meanwhile, the clay soil in the area holds water and pushes it against your foundation every time it rains.

What makes Lincolnshire different from many suburbs is how much homeowners have invested in their basements. We see beautifully finished lower levels with full kitchens, built-in home theaters, wine cellars, and offices that people use every day. A single basement flood can destroy all of that work and cost tens of thousands to repair.

That is why proactive waterproofing makes so much sense in Lincolnshire. Even if your basement has been dry so far, the original waterproofing is aging. Installing a modern interior drain tile system and upgrading your sump pump gives you a safety net that protects your entire finished space. It also adds real value if you ever decide to sell.
